In the year 1942, 3rd of January, witnessed the birth of the greatest legend of this modern era. Who became Bhagavan to everyone. The life of Bhagavan is a life of a fighter. Having the trust and courage on himself Bhagavan not only achieved the Supreme spiritual realization but also helped a great number of people to establish themselves in deep spirituality.

In Kolkata it was a fight for life. Here they had nothing. They have to struggle just to earn enough so that they can live. In those years, though Bhagavan was just a boy of 12 years he helped his mother in the kitchen and also taught small children just to earn something to support his father financially. After so many struggles for life still Bhagavan had enough spirit to help and support for others. He at that age joined a club and took up a voluntary job to distribute free milk to the poor. He arranged cold water to be distributed to the thirsty railway passenger in the summer days in the rail station as there was no alternative arrangement for this. By his natural love Bhagavan always feel other’s pain and need and he had that spirit and courage to stand for others.
In spiritual world-
Bhagavan was an employee of NF Railway. As being the elder brother he always has to bear the load of his father’s family. After his marriage with Joyasree Chakraborty he met one sannyasin, Swami Pabitrananda Maharaj at his in-law’s house. Seeing the old saint the question came in Bhagavan’s mind-‘how can this saint be so happy and always laughing and enjoying life to its full, when he has nothing to support his life materially!’ He directly approached that saint and asked what made him such that he enjoys without being worried about future! The saint smiled and gave initiation to Bhagavan, and started to teach him Advaita Vedanta. As Bhagavan was employed at Guwahati, far away from his Guru who was residing at Janai, Maharaj use to send him letters on Vedanta. Just with the help of those few letters Bhagavan achieved Ajata-Brahman-Vigayan on the auspicious day of Sarada Maa’s birth anniversary, on 15th Decembar, 1984.
This realization changed him completely. Transformed him into the giant spiritual power who has descended to this earth for a spiritual revolution which the world now is experiencing. Within a short time many a people started following him in this path. His immense spiritual power helped many of his followers to achieve spiritual heights.
The organization-
Bhagavan formed one spiritual organization to spread the message of Advaita Vedanta among masses, named it as International Vedanta Society, on 19th November 1989, on the Birthday of his Guru Swami Pavitrananda Ji as the respect for his master. The organization started its journey right from the most common people to the most respected personalities of society with the message of Vedanta. Making Vedanta philosophy lively which is more relevant to the lives of people no matter what the status one enjoys in the society or what the financial condition is.
International Vedanta Society (IVS), Bhagavan named it with a intention that like in a society where live everybody of all sex-cast-creed-religion of various financial status all together; here also people will come in this organization to practice spirituality irrespective of everything of their social status-financial condition-educational background or religion. And here IVS proved to be a successful one.
